我正在使用 S3 SRR 将文件从源存储桶复制到目标存储桶。 我能够成功设置它。 我现在需要在此复制中添加以下两个功能: 将文件复制到目标存储桶后,将其从源存储桶中删除。 更改目标存储桶中的文件名。 例如:源存储桶中的文件名为 test_file.txt,我需要将其设为 test_file_30Ja ...
我正在使用 S3 SRR 将文件从源存储桶复制到目标存储桶。 我能够成功设置它。 我现在需要在此复制中添加以下两个功能: 将文件复制到目标存储桶后,将其从源存储桶中删除。 更改目标存储桶中的文件名。 例如:源存储桶中的文件名为 test_file.txt,我需要将其设为 test_file_30Ja ...
我遵循了在 StackOverflow 和其他地方找到的示例,但它不起作用,我不知道我做错了什么。 这是策略代码: 但我得到: 我究竟做错了什么? ...
我想限制 aws s3 存储桶不能从任何地方访问,我想阻止所有访问公共、私有、存储桶、文件夹,之后归档该存储桶的所有内容然后我想创建 s3 的访问点然后我想授予权限给一个 IAM 用户,这样只有那个 IAM 用户可以执行所有操作,但现在只有那个 IAM 用户我不确定我到底启用或禁用了什么,比如公共访 ...
我正在尝试通过 AWS SDK 版本 1.x(尝试使用 1.12.348 和 1.11.1004)通过配置的访问accesspoint对存储桶执行GetObject操作: 我有以下代码来执行GetObject操作: 根据文档 bucketName 可以是: 包含所需 object 的存储桶或访问点 ...
因此,尝试通过 aws cli 列出访问点以及 RootDirectory 路径: 这是命令的output: aws efs describe-access-points --region="us-east-1" 尝试了下面但没有运气 RootDirectory 路径 - 如果我从下面的命令中取出 ...
我有一个资源可以根据提供的输入创建多个 s3 接入点。 输入是一个 map,其中 s3 uri 作为键,解析后的存储桶名称作为值。 例子: 然后我使用for_each遍历 map 中的每个元素以创建 s3 接入点。 不幸的是,map 中有 2 个“my_bucket”值,这意味着它将尝试为该指定存 ...
我想在雪花中创建一个外部阶段,它将使用 S3 访问点访问存储在 S3 存储桶中的文件。 我首先创建了一个带有附加策略的 IAM 角色: { "Version": "2012-10-17", "Statement": [ { "Sid": "Vi ...
我正在试验多区域接入点及其过于复杂的策略语法,但我无法让最简单的事情发挥作用。 我在全球范围内产生了 3 个存储桶并创建了一个访问点。 我的所有项目都是私有的,因为我的多区域接入点策略尚未配置。 到目前为止,我有这个:{ "Version": "2012-10-17", "Stat ...
遵循此说明后,我可以通过访问点 + VPC 端点从 AWS CLI 访问 S3 存储桶。 基本上我用 和我用的一样 所有aws s3...命令都很好用。 但是,我的基于 Java 的 Flink 项目代码并非如此。 该代码适用于s3://<bucket name> ,但它似乎无法识别新 ...
我想弄清楚是否可以使用 AWS S3 访问点来托管静态 S3 网站。 下面描述的S3WebsiteBucket.WebsiteURL资源效果很好,但我需要改用接入点。 每当我请求索引文件时的失败消息(URL 类似于https://my-access-point-0000000000.s3-acc ...
我正在使用 s3a 从数据库读取 dataframe 并写入.parquet(s3a://bucketname//folder)。 它适用于 <100 列 dataframe 但 crash.exits spark-shell 用于 >~100 列。 如果这是列限制/版本问题/内存问题, ...
如此处或此处所示,可以从 S3 读取镶木地板文件。 我正在使用S3 访问点。 拥有 S3 访问点 ARN 是否可以从中读取镶木地板文件? 我正在尝试使用以下示例代码: 执行它的结果是: 我还尝试在S3_ACCESS_POINT_ARN /替换为:导致: 最后我尝试使用: 结果是: 值得一提的是,从这 ...
我必须使用带有boto3的访问点访问 S3 存储桶。 我创建了一个访问点,该访问点具有允许读写的策略( <access_point_arn>是我的访问点ARN ): 在官方文档中提到了访问点,其中访问点ARN必须代替存储桶名称( https://boto3.amazonaws.com/v ...